MERCEDES-BENZ STADIUM, ATLANTA, GEORGIA
The Mercedes-Benz Stadium in Atlanta stands out as a pinnacle of technological advancement among stadiums globally. It serves as the home venue for the Atlanta Falcons and Atlanta United, offering a premier destination for major championship games, concerts, and diverse events. Upper Level Corner (Sections 301 - 308 / 315 - 322, 329 - 336 / 343 - 350)
The Upper Corners, encompassing sections 301-308, 315-322, 329-336, and 343-350, present a unique value proposition.
Not only do these seats allow you to watch the game at a lower cost, but they also offer picturesque views of the Atlanta skyline through the stadium’s glass roof, adding another dimension to your game-day experience.
Upper Level Endzone (Sections 323 - 328)
In the Upper Endzone, specifically sections 323-328, you get more than just a ticket to the game. These seats offer a surprisingly effective view of the field. The presence of the 360-degree halo board ensures you won’t miss any action, regardless of your specific seat.
Upper Level Sidelines (Sections 309 - 314, 337 - 342)
For a central field perspective that doesn’t break the bank, the Upper Sideline sections (309-314 and 337-342) are your destination.
These seats provide a bird’s-eye view from midfield, giving you a comprehensive view of the entire field and an exceptional view of the halo board.
Level 200 Corner (201-205, 217-221, 227-231, 243-247)
The 200 Level Corner seats (known as Mezzanine Corner seats), located in sections 201-205, 217-221, 227-231, and 243-247, offer similar benefits to the Lower Corners but with a more elevated perspective.
Level 200 Endzone (Sections 222 - 226)
If the endzone action excites you, consider the Mezzanine Endzone seats in sections 222-226.
These seats provide an affordable option with a comprehensive view of the entire field, often preferred over lower-level seats for their unobstructed sightlines.
Level 200 Sidelines (Sections 206-209, 213-216, 232-235, and 239-242)
The Mezzanine Sideline seats, found in sections 206-209, 213-216, 232-235, and 239-242, are ideal for a comprehensive view of the game.
Lower Level 100 Corner (Sections 104-105, 115-116, 122-123, 133-134)
Lower Corner seats (104-105, 115-116, 122-123, 133-134) in the 100 Level are a great option to see the entire field without stretching your budget.
Lower Level 100 Endzone (Sections 101-103, 117-121, 135-136)
The Lower Endzone sections (101-103, 117-121, 135-136) are a fantastic choice if you enjoy being close to the touchdowns and field goals.
Lower Level 100 Sideline (Sections 106-107, 113-114, 124-125, 131-132)
For a sweeping view of the entire field, the Lower Sideline sections (106-107, 113-114, 124-125, 131-132) are ideal. They are especially appealing if you want to see your favorite players from just a few rows away. These sections provide a balance of proximity and perspective.

Falcon's Retractable Roof:
The Mercedes-Benz Stadium boasts a remarkable retractable roof, composed of eight triangular panels that open and close like a camera aperture. What makes it unique is that it mimics the behavior of a falcon's wing, inspired by the Atlanta Falcons' team mascot.
LEED Platinum Certification:
2. One of the most environmentally friendly stadiums globally, the Mercedes-Benz Stadium holds the LEED Platinum certification, the highest rating for green building standards. It features water conservation systems, energy-efficient lighting, and a massive cistern to collect rainwater for irrigation.
Stunning Circular Videoboard:
3. The stadium houses the world's largest circular, 360-degree, and halo-shaped video board. Suspended from the roof, it provides fans with an unparalleled viewing experience, displaying vivid replays, statistics, and immersive visuals throughout the games.
Edible Garden:
4. Tucked away on the stadium's upper concourse is a hidden gem – an edible garden. This unique feature allows fans to enjoy fresh herbs and vegetables grown on-site, promoting sustainability and farm-to-table concepts within the stadium.
Parametric Design:
5. The stadium's distinctive exterior design is based on parametric architecture, creating a dynamic and visually stunning structure. The angular facades and unique shape contribute not only to its aesthetic appeal but also to its functionality, optimizing airflow and natural lighting.
Fan-First Pricing:
6. Breaking away from the conventional high prices at sports venues, the Mercedes-Benz Stadium introduced a "Fan First" menu, offering reasonably priced concessions. This initiative strives to make the fan experience more affordable and enjoyable, offering items like $2 hot dogs and $5 beers.
Bird-Safe Glass:
7. Taking into consideration the migratory patterns of birds, the stadium utilizes specially designed bird-safe glass to minimize collisions. This thoughtful addition aligns with the stadium's commitment to sustainability and ecological responsibility.
Soccer Specific Features:
8. Beyond football, the stadium is equipped to accommodate soccer matches seamlessly. The lower bowl seating can be adjusted to create a more intimate setting for soccer games, ensuring an optimal experience for both football and soccer enthusiasts.
